The Story
Mary McDermott, a 28-year-old woman, had a near-death experience on Christmas Eve after her boyfriend's acquaintance, Tom, assaulted her during a drive in New Jersey. She went with him to pass time since her mother did not want her home. Tom drank whiskey, hit her, and tried to strangle and beat her to death on a dark road. During the attack, Mary had an out-of-body experience where she floated above and saw her lifeless body being kicked and nearly thrown into a ravine. She observed an alternate reality where she died, but her inner essence was a pure, peaceful white light. Two young men, calling themselves Earth Angels, rescued her by picking her up after she ran into the road. They drove her to safety and said she would help someone in the future. After the NDE, Mary gained strength to face later hardships, including her husband's death from cancer, home foreclosure, and Hurricane Sandy. She realized life's ambitions do not matter and her inner self is indestructible. She represented herself in court against Tom, married a kind man, and now shares her story to inspire and help others.

The claimed OBE depicts an alternate reality vision of her own death that did not occur, lacking verifiable details of actual events, medical crisis, or impossible perceptions. No verification attempts or confirmations are reported, limiting evidential strength.
